A Chief of Staff helps start-ups scale across three areas.

Strategic Advisor

Outcome: A strategic plan for 1, 3, and 10 years.

How We Do This 

  • Create and document a strategic plan for 1, 3 and 10 years.

  • Develop and facilitate off-sites for leadership teams. 

  • Act as a sounding board for ideas prior to sharing with teams.

  • Establish a diverse and inclusive talent plan, including organizational design and budget parameters.

  • Develop and maintain effective issue and risk mitigation plans.

  • Establish and run the Rhythm of Business (the cadence of your business from annual to daily events).

  • Prepare board materials. 

  • Run board meetings and follow-up with actions.

  • Support with capital raising strategies.

Business Operations

Outcome: An organized operational infrastructure that enables you to scale quickly.

How We Do This 

  • Set up collaborative goal-setting methodologies, such as OKRs.

  • Map and steer the executive level critical path. 

  • Develop clear roles for leadership teams.

  • Create a Business Health Dashboard to track metrics.

  • Support the recruiting and hiring process to identify and attract top talent.

  • Implement and streamline effective business and technology tools. 

  • Source and manage vendor relationships to align with business needs.

  • Establish 5-8 key processes to position your organization for scalability.

People and Change

Outcome: Established pathways and engagement plans to optimize retention and output.

How We Do This

  • Collaborate with HR to identify and define an effective people engagement plan. 

  • Determine and set an appropriate people engagement budget.

  • Develop listening systems to better understand the employee experience and action plans to improve it.

  • Implement a communication strategy and awareness plan for all stakeholders that aligns with the company’s Rhythm of Business.

  • The Chief of Staff plays an important role in minimizing distractions and interruptions from the executive’s day by prioritizing, organizing, and executing on projects so they can focus on the vision and growth of the company. The Chief of Staff is able to bridge the gap between strategy and execution by transforming big-picture thinking into tangible, daily actions and facilitating cross-functional collaboration across the C-Suite and organization.

  • The Chief of Staff is able to flex in and out of functional areas as needed, but focuses primarily on strategic advising, business operations, and communication. This may look like hosting strategic planning sessions, identifying key initiatives and the critical path for success, identifying gaps in roles and responsibilities, tracking and reporting of performance through a Business Health Dashboard, launching the Rhythm of Business to create accountability, and more.

  • Typically, the Executive Assistant handles more tactical activities and is responsible for administrative tasks, meeting prep, note taking, follow up, and managing the executive’s calendar, expenses, and travel. Whereas the Chief of Staff has a more strategic focus and is responsible for identifying priority projects, delegating, cultivating and maintaining relationships with stakeholders and other executives, as well as planning, project management, and communication across departments.

  • The COS is the right hand to the leader they serve, whereas the COO serves the entire organization. The COS’s primary focus is maximizing their executive’s time and resources, while the COO is focused on doing the same throughout the entire organization. For instance, the COS typically stays behind the scenes while advising the CEO and helping them to be the most effective leader, whereas the COO is more outward facing both in and outside the organization. The COS and CEO usually share a team and it is uncommon for a COS to have direct reports, but it is common for the COO to have their own team, direct reports, and even their own COS.

  • Fractional workers are individuals who fulfill the roles and responsibilities of traditional positions for a “fraction” of the time a normal, full time employee would work. A key difference is that fractional hiring is not project-based and the time for which a person is contracted is usually more than a typical part-time work contract.

  • No, an interim employee, unlike a fractional employee, is someone who works full-time at a single company for a set period of time without becoming a long-term employee.

  • Fractional hiring gives companies access to skilled experts with deep industry experience and knowledge at a fraction of the cost as hiring a full-time employee. This is especially beneficial for early stage startups where budgets are tight and gaps are still being identified.

  • Fractional work provides flexibility to employees and often results in a healthier work-life-balance, which has been shown to increase productivity and engagement in the workplace. As fractional hires become more familiar with your organization over time, they are able to invest more time and attention to your business compared to a freelancer whose main goal is completing the scope of work or a specific project.
